What Is The Best Approach To Mastering Data Structures Practice? thumbnail

What Is The Best Approach To Mastering Data Structures Practice?

Published Oct 31, 24
5 min read


You can display your technology experience somewhat below, however some technical screening meetings over the phone will be less tech-focused than others. Emphasis on communicating your soft skills (interest, interaction, team effort, etc). Here are a couple of even more tips on exactly how to prepare for a technical testing interview using phone/Zoom: Be ecstatic concerning the business or project, and that positivity will discover in the interview.

"It makes me think them when they state they desire the task. "When they make it clear that they sustain the large image and the mission of the organization, it's a wonderful indication that they will certainly be a great fit," claims Refael.

That does not imply you can clean it off or use much less initiative, as you'll usually be asked to justify your choices. This technical round has some versatility in just how companies handle it. Initially, allow's go over some of the typical kinds of remote programs interview questions or challenges.

Make it a collective procedure (usage "we" as opposed to "I"), because recruiters wish to know that you're a group player. And remember to reduce. These real-time difficulties are not typically timed, so take your time, think it via, and provide the job interviewer a possibility to offer you hints - Amazon technical interview prep. During a take-home coding job, require time to plan your code prior to writing it out.

What Are The Best Tools For Coding Bootcamp?

Coding abilities Checking code as you compose it Analytical skills Collaboration abilities One means to stand out in your remote coding difficulty technical round is to go above and past.

Even if you believe you currently understand just how to solve the issue or address the inquiry, ask making clear inquiries. By doing this, you might obtain tips from the job interviewer, plus you wish to make sure you totally comprehend the challenge/question before diving in. "I value it when someone puts in the time to review the inquiry he encounters in the tech meeting," claims Refael (Pramp).

What Is A Good Price For Programming Challenges?

What Is A Good Price For Technical Skills Roadmap?What Are The Best Practices For Preparing For System Design Interview?


What takes place in a technological interview is as much about the journey as the location. Can they express their thoughts while writing out the code on the white boards? Specific kinds of programs interview questions aren't also meant to have very easy solutions, making them even more about the idea procedure.

Avoid pronouns and ambiguous words like 'result' (usually, there is not a 'result' however some outcome, side result, or return worth). Beginning with what you do understand.

How Can I Learn More About Job Systems Design Mastery?

The point is to obtain some code on the whiteboard and chat out loud as you're figuring points out. You'll obtain points for attempting and revealing exactly how your brain works. And also, creating points out visually can commonly motivate a remedy. How to pass a technological meeting isn't constantly about obtaining every little thing 100% right, however staying cool and logical under stress will certainly always aid! Firms wish to employ software program designers who can create bug-free code, or at the very least recognize just how to check for errors.

This can show job interviewers that you're not just interested in writing code, yet that you desire to write great code. When you're performed with your code, go through your solution so interviewers comprehend totally what you did and why you did it. Coding abilities Analytical capacity Capacity to believe artistically Interaction skills Analytical believing abilities Society fit Just how you take care of responses Ability to address troubles in a structured and systematic means.

Which Company Offers The Best Preparation For Coding Bootcamp For Tech Jobs?

Even if you don't get the task, have the point of view that the interview was great practice for the future. If it was your very first one, currently you understand what to anticipate from a technical interview!

Make a note of everyone you speak to during the technology interview process and reach out to them with a fast note of thanks. You can send e-mails to them individually if you made more of a connection, or send a group e-mail with a general note of thanks to every person.

Some elements of coding meeting preparation should preferably begin well prior to you also land the meeting. Various other technical meeting preparation steps can be achieved more detailed to the day itself. So, below are some of the most essential coding meeting preparation ideas to understand in the days, weeks, or months leading up to your task applications and meetings: It is necessary that you go prepared to discuss non-coding subjects like your employment background, career objectives, previous tasks, and so on.

You must know at the very least one programs language actually well, ideally C++, Java, Ruby, Python, Go, or C. Companies typically let you select the language you're most comfortable with. Which language should you use? Choose the language you have one of the most experiment. Also if the firm makes use of a different technology stack, choosing the language you recognize in and out will certainly usually be the far better alternative.

How Can I Use System Design Mastery To Boost My Career?

Just make use of the code when you inspect out.

Exactly how early? It will depend on your level of experience, the amount of hours per day/week you can commit to examining, and just how soon your meeting is, yet ideally, start preparing before you also have a tech meeting set up. 4-8 weeks is a great quantity of time to intend for.

What Are The Key Metrics For Measuring Success In Tech Bootcamp For Engineers?What Are The Top Techniques For Acing A Algorithm Mastery?


Objective to complete an issue in about 30-45 minutes (consisting of debugging at the end).